Understanding the Importance of Body Measurement Tracking

Exploring the Link Between Body Measurements and Fitness

Body measurements are key indicators of fitness progress. They go beyond just weight on a scale. These metrics reveal changes in body composition. This includes muscle gain and fat loss.

Tracking body measurements helps set realistic goals. It provides motivation by showing progress over time. You may not see changes on the scale, but measurements can show progress.

Regular tracking allows for adjustments to fitness plans. It helps identify areas that need more focus. This leads to more effective workouts and better results.

Body measurements also give insight into overall health. Certain measurements, like waist circumference, can indicate health risks. Tracking these can help prevent potential health issues.

The Role of Body Measurement Trackers in Health and Wellness

Body measurement trackers are valuable tools in health and wellness. They provide accurate, consistent data. This data helps users make informed decisions about their fitness journey.

These devices offer more than just numbers. They often come with apps that analyze data. This analysis can reveal trends and patterns in your fitness progress.

Trackers can measure various metrics. These include body fat percentage, muscle mass, and water weight. Some even track heart rate and sleep patterns. This comprehensive data gives a fuller picture of health.

Many trackers sync with other fitness apps. This integration allows for a more holistic approach to health. It can combine exercise, diet, and body composition data in one place.

Choosing the Right Body Measurement Tracker for Your Needs

Key Features to Look for in a Fitness Tracker

When choosing a fitness tracker, consider accuracy first. Look for devices with proven precision in measurements. Read reviews and compare different models for reliability.

Battery life is another crucial factor. A longer battery life means less frequent charging. This ensures consistent tracking without interruptions.

User-friendly interface is important for daily use. The tracker should be easy to operate and understand. Look for clear displays and intuitive controls.

Water resistance is useful for swimmers or those who sweat a lot. It protects the device during water-based activities or intense workouts.

Consider compatibility with your smartphone or other devices. This allows for easy data syncing and analysis.

Some trackers offer additional features like GPS or heart rate monitoring. Decide which features are most important for your fitness goals.

Comparing Popular Body Measurement Trackers in the Market

The market offers various body measurement trackers. Each has unique features and strengths. Here's a comparison of some popular options:

  1. FitTrack Dara: Known for its comprehensive body composition analysis.
  2. Withings Body+: Offers Wi-Fi sync and multi-user support.
  3. RENPHO Body Fat Scale: Provides 13 essential measurements at an affordable price.
  4. Garmin Index S2: Features a sleek design and integrates well with Garmin ecosystem.
  5. Eufy Smart Scale P1: Offers good value with 14 measurements and a user-friendly app.

Consider your budget and needs when choosing. Some focus on basic measurements, while others offer advanced metrics.

Read user reviews for real-world experiences. This can provide insights into long-term reliability and accuracy.

Look for trackers that offer regular software updates. This ensures improved features and accuracy over time.

Implementing Body Measurement Tracking for Maximum Benefits

Best Practices for Tracking and Analyzing Data

Consistency is key in body measurement tracking. Set a regular schedule for taking measurements. This could be weekly or bi-weekly, depending on your goals.

Take measurements at the same time of day. Morning is often best, before eating or drinking. This helps ensure consistent results.

Use the same method each time you measure. This reduces variations in your data. Follow the instructions provided with your tracking device carefully.

Don't obsess over daily fluctuations. Focus on long-term trends instead. Body measurements can vary due to factors like hydration and time of day.

Keep a record of your measurements over time. Many trackers have apps for this. But you can also use a spreadsheet or journal.

Analyze your data regularly. Look for patterns and trends. This can help you understand what's working in your fitness routine.

Set realistic goals based on your data. Use your measurements to create achievable targets. Celebrate small victories along the way.

Integrating Tracking Devices with Exercise Routines and Diet Plans

Use your tracker's data to inform your exercise routine. If you're not seeing changes in certain areas, adjust your workouts accordingly.

Many trackers can estimate calorie burn. Use this to balance your calorie intake with your activity level. This can help with weight management goals.

Some trackers integrate with diet apps. This allows you to log food intake alongside your body measurements. It provides a complete picture of your health efforts.

Use your tracker's sleep data to optimize recovery. Good sleep is crucial for fitness progress. Adjust your sleep habits based on the data.

Set reminders on your tracker for workouts or meal times. This can help you stay consistent with your health routine.

Share your data with a fitness professional if possible. They can provide expert advice based on your measurements and progress.

Remember, trackers are tools to support your journey. They don't replace professional medical advice. Always consult a doctor for significant health concerns or changes.
